package com.tptj.demo.hg.dialect.creator; import com.fanruan.api.log.LogKit; import com.fr.data.core.db.ColumnInformation; import com.fr.data.core.db.dialect.Dialect; import com.fr.data.core.db.dialect.base.DialectKeyConstants; import com.fr.data.core.db.dialect.base.DialectResultWithExceptionKey; import com.fr.data.core.db.dialect.base.key.column.info.DialectFetchColumnInformationParameter; import java.sql.SQLException; /** * @author 秃破天际 * @version 10.0 * Created by 秃破天际 on 2021-04-30 **/ public class DemoFetchColumnInformationExecutor extends DialectResultWithExceptionKey { @Override public ColumnInformation[] execute(DialectFetchColumnInformationParameter parameter, Dialect dialect) throws SQLException { LogKit.info("FETCH_COLUMN_INFORMATION_KEY --> DemoFetchColumnInformationExecutor"); return DialectKeyConstants.FETCH_COLUMN_INFORMATION_KEY.execute(parameter, dialect); } }